TINA - The Tina Turner Musical
TINA - The Tina Turner Musical is a remarkable jukebox biographical musical that celebrates the extraordinary life and music of rock legend Tina Turner. This production, written by Katori Hall and directed by Phyllida Lloyd, explores themes of resilience, empowerment, and artistic triumph, tracing Tina's journey from her humble beginnings to global superstardom. The show features a collection of her iconic hits, including "Proud Mary," "The Best," and "What's Love Got to Do with It."
